New year, new travel goals! As of January 1, 2025, UAE residents with Schengen visas have two exciting additions to their travel list: Romania and Bulgaria. These vibrant nations officially joined the Schengen Area, marking a monumental step in European integration and opening up a world of border-free travel for adventure seekers.

Romania and Bulgaria’s inclusion in the Schengen Area adds up to 29 countries in this border-free zone. For UAE travellers, this means no passport checks or additional paperwork to explore the cultural treasures and scenic wonders of these Eastern European gems.

Both countries boast an irresistible mix of historic charm and natural beauty. Picture yourself wandering through Romania’s medieval towns, exploring Dracula’s Castle in Transylvania, or hiking the Carpathian Mountains. In Bulgaria, the allure of ancient ruins, pristine beaches along the Black Sea, and the iconic Rila Monastery await your discovery.

After rigorous negotiations and reforms, they finally received the EU’s unanimous approval in December 2024. The final cherry on top? The removal of air and sea border checks earlier this year, ensured seamless integration into Europe’s most extensive travel zone.

For residents in the UAE holding a Schengen visa, this is a game-changer. No more hunting down extra documentation or navigating visa red tape for a quick getaway to Bucharest or Sofia. With Romania and Bulgaria now on the map, your European escapades just got a major upgrade.

The Schengen Area now connects nearly 450 million people across 29 nations, standing as a testament to European unity and seamless collaboration. For travellers, it’s a golden ticket to endless exploration, from Eastern Europe’s hidden gems to its well-trodden tourist hotspots.
